UNCLAS GUATEMALA 000533 SIPDIS E.O. 12958: N/A TAGS: KWMN, EAID, GT, UN, CSW SUBJECT: GUATEMALA ON CSW WOMEN'S ECONOMIC ADVANCEMENT RESOLUTION REF: SECSTATE 30251 PolOff delivered reftel demarche and draft resolution to MFA Assistant Director for Multilateral and UN Affairs, Luis Carranza, on February 24. Carranza told PolOff that Guatemala would send a large delegation to the Commission on the Status of Women, and offered to share the resolution with delegation members during a February 25 meeting. Carranza did not comment specifically on our proposed draft resolution, but said he anticipated the delegation would hear many worthy resolutions, one of which it might be willing to co-sponsor. PolOff also provided a copy to Gabriela Nuez of the Women's Secretariat, a presidential advisor on women's issues and the official delegation leader. While both Carranza and Nuez expressed interest in reading the draft resolution, neither responded to PolOff's requests for specific comments. HAMILTON
